Output 0583cc77644b13b573d38d3d9316a89385e52c5658ff67c1e2729b9b26d1e608:1

value
804576
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 44fe24c9622921b51e1ad76e54defcf5dab0a467 OP_EQUALVERIFY OP_CHECKSIG
address
17HoQFyUDVjqUZXxb45PaFLXKYni249bqc
transaction
0583cc77644b13b573d38d3d9316a89385e52c5658ff67c1e2729b9b26d1e608
spent
true